Job Description Programme Manager – Assembly, Test & Control Systems (AT&C): Projects & Portfolio Full time Derby Role Description An exciting opportunity has arisen for a Programme Manager to join our AT&C Projects and Portfolio team in Derby. In role, you will be accountable for the execution of key projects that shape the future capability and capacity of AT&C, at a time where we are growing the business to meet our future demand. Additionally, you will provide support to the Programme Executive to ensure the whole portfolio of Major Projects and committed deliverables are executed flawlessly and in line with best practise. This is a key management role within the AT&C MBU, with great visibility among the Civil Manufacturing Operations leadership team and the wider organisation. We are looking for a high calibre individual that has a diverse range of experiences, can bring new thinking, and personifies the company behaviours. Individuals are encouraged to apply who possess strong leadership characteristics, high energy and drive, good influencing skills, and a track record of delivery. Experience in Infrastructure or other significant capital expenditure projects as well as core PM competencies (Risk, Cost / Budget, P6) would be advantageous but not essential. Key Accountabilities: Delivery of major projects, programmes and portfolios to execute the company strategy, business case and business plans Drive adherence to established PM processes and Governance Influence, manage and communicate with key programme stakeholders' (internal and external) Monitor, control and manage overall programme performance Support the programme exec to drive execution across the portfolio of projects (planning quality, milestone adherence, capital spend forecasting and accounting, risk management etc) and ensure best practices are deployed and developed. Qualifications and Skills: Excellent interpersonal skills with the ability to communicate complex information with individuals at all levels within the organisation. Proven experience in core PM competencies, Inc. Risk, Cost, Planning (P6) and financial forecasting and benefits management. Ability to demonstrate management of programmes / projects of increasing complexity. Comfortable with dealing with ambiguity and complex environments Exposure to non-core programme management roles such as purchasing, commercial, engineering management etc would be an advantage. Member of a professional body and working towards APM Chartership qualification or equivalent Join us & help Rolls-Royce to become a high-performing, competitive, resilient business.
